Investing in gems is not an overnight success. You really need to understand the market for gemstones to know what money can be made. Whilst they are easy to buy, they are not always easy to sell. White diamonds will give you a low return, as traders work on very small margins, coloured diamonds and some gemstones, normally very fine, will offer you a better return, provided you can sell them and only over a period of time.
I would be very cautious about going to a broker, because they tend to take very high margins, and you will need to wait quite a while before your stone value floats above that, before you see a return.
Walk the jewellery areas in London or Birmingham and just ask for prices, or look online, you'll see how much they vary, without you even recognising a difference in quality.
